Form 1042-S, used to report a foreign person’s U.S. source income subject to withholding, is one of the more complex forms you’ll encounter as an AP professional. The reporting details can be mind-boggling.

On top of this complexity, the Internal Revenue Service has officially begun a large enforcement effort involving withholding and reporting compliance for payments to nonresident aliens. 1042-S penalties can be severe – up to $250,000! And that’s just the reporting penalty. This amount does not include back-taxes, interest on the back-taxes, and penalties for late-deposit of the taxes.

Dial in and Learn:

  • Who's who? Is your payee a U.S. or non-U.S. person?
  • What's reportable? A look at the income-sourcing rules.
  • Documentation -- the Forms W-8, W-9, and 8233
  • What's offered by tax treaty benefits?
  • Do you need to withhold tax?
  • Depositing withheld taxes
  • The Form 1042 and Form 1042-S
  • IRS audit and enforcement
